Пример #1
0
 public static void AltaLocalidad(LocalidadEN Localidad)
 {
     if (LocalidadAD.ValidarLocalidad(Localidad.Descripcion) > 0)
     {
         throw new WarningException(My.Resources.ArchivoIdioma.LocalidadExistente);
         //throw new WarningException(Negocios.My.Resources.ArchivoIdioma.LocalidadExistente);
         return;
     }
     else
     {
         var Bitacora = new BitacoraEN();
         var UsuLog   = Autenticar.Instancia();
         Bitacora.Descripcion = Seguridad.Encriptar("Alta de localidad: " + Localidad.Descripcion);
         Bitacora.Criticidad  = 3.ToString();
         Bitacora.Usuario     = UsuLog.UsuarioLogueado;
         BitacoraAD.GrabarBitacora(Bitacora);
         var DVHDatosBitacora = new DVHEN();
         DVHDatosBitacora.Tabla  = "Bitacora";
         DVHDatosBitacora.CodReg = Bitacora.CodBit;
         int DVHBitacora        = Integridad.CalcularDVH(DVHDatosBitacora);
         int ValorDVHAntiguoBit = Integridad.GrabarDVH(DVHDatosBitacora, DVHBitacora);
         var DVVDatosBitacora   = new DVVEN();
         DVVDatosBitacora.Tabla      = "Bitacora";
         DVVDatosBitacora.ValorDVH   = DVHBitacora;
         DVVDatosBitacora.TipoAccion = "Alta";
         Integridad.GrabarDVV(DVVDatosBitacora);
         LocalidadAD.AltaLocalidad(Localidad);
         throw new InformationException(My.Resources.ArchivoIdioma.AltaLocalidad);
         //throw new InformationException(Negocios.My.Resources.ArchivoIdioma.AltaLocalidad);
     }
 }
Пример #2
0
 public static List <LocalidadEN> CargarLocalidad()
 {
     return(LocalidadAD.CargarLocalidad());
 }
Пример #3
0
 public static List <ProvinciaEN> CargarProvincia()
 {
     return(LocalidadAD.CargarProvincia());
 }